Indications
Breast Augmentation is one of the most common cosmetic surgeries performed today. Reasons women seek augmentation include increasing ones breast size, restoring the upper breast volume lost after pregnancy, reducing unevenness between the breasts, and in some instances to lift drooping breasts. The "typical" patient having breast augmentation in 2007 was a 35 year old mother though we see patients ranging in age from 18 to their mid-50's interested in the procedure.
Goals
The goal of the surgery is to improve the size, shape, symmetry, and overall appearance of the breasts in accordance with the patient's expectations.
The Implants
Two types of implants are now available, silicone filled and saline filled. Both implants have F.D.A. approval and a proven track record for safety. Currently, about 55% of our patients choose saline implants and 45% choose the gel filled implants. The choice of implant is based on many factors including your starting breast size, height, weight, skin quality, and of course, your preference. No one implant is right for every patient. Implant Placement and Incisions
The implants are placed under the muscle of the chest wall or behind the breast itself. Typically, saline implants go under the muscle and silicone gel implants go on top of the muscle. But, either implant type can go in either position. This is something we will decide upon at your consultation. Incisions can be made in the crease under the breast or around the nipple edge. Anesthesia
General Anesthesia is required.
Surgery Time
Breast Augmentation Surgery usually takes between 30 to 45 minutes.
Hospital Stay
This surgery is usually done on an outpatient basis. An overnight stay is available to those who prefer this option. Frequently we request those patients who live more than 1 hour away to stay overnight the night of surgery in a local hotel.
Recovery
Most patients return to their normal routine within a week to 10 days. Your recovery will be a little easier and shorter if we put the implant on top of the muscle. Follow-up
After surgery you should plan on 3 follow-up visits. Typically we will see you at 10 to 12 days to remove your sutures. We will check you again at the six week point to check your progress. Your final check is at the 6 month point. If everything is ok at this point we will see you once a year or as needed.
